N2 - 3D printing features highly digitized interfaces and automated processes for rapid prototyping and product customization. When distributed 3D printing resources are shared, gathered, and applied in a cloud platform, this will be a promising globalized and time-effective environment for customized production. However, how to intelligently and effectively manage and schedule distributed 3D printing services, such as dynamic evaluation, service intelligent matching, planning, and scheduling, in a cloud platform requires further in-depth study. In order to address this issue, this paper proposes a framework for a 3D printing service platform for cloud manufacturing (CMfg). In addition, 3D printing service online integration and 3D model library construction are analyzed. Moreover, some technologies of distributed 3D printing service management are discussed. Finally, some of the application tools and preliminary practices implemented by our team are introduced.
